Urban legend from mid-90's Japan about a videotape with weird imagery contained on it. If you watch the tape you then recieve a phone call telling you you will be dead in a week. Basis for a series of novels by the writer Koji Suzuki, filmed as Ring, Rasen, Ring 2 and Birthday. Remade in both Korea and America.

amazing and delicious Hungarian chocolate bar made in Hungary. Turo Rudi has a chocolate outer coating containing turo (sweet cottage cheese).
It sounds disgusting but it's incredibly addictive.
There are many variants on Turo Rudi but if you go to Hungary check out the original in it's distinctive red and white packaging.

Iconic anime character originally created by Tezuka Osamu (the 'Manga no Kamisama') as a comic book in the 1950's.
Astro (Tetsuwan Atomu - Mighty/Iron Arm Atom in Japanese) is a young robot boy who fight for truth, justice and the bushido way in a futuristic megalopolis.
